2024 Tuition & Fees

The following table and chart describe 2023-2024 tuition & fees and costs trends last 5 years at Clark College . Each cost is an average amount over the offered programs. For Washington residents, the tuition & fees are $4,632 and $10,380 for non-Washington residents.
The costs per credit hour for part-time students or overload credits of full-time students is $126 for Washington residents and $319 for out-of-state students for undergraduate programs.

Distance Learning Student Population

At Clark College, there are 6,593 students including in both undergraduate and graduate schools, with full-time and part-time status. Of that, 5,223 students were attending classes through distance learning (3,447 students are enrolled exclusively and 1,776 are enrolled in some online courses).

By student location, out of a total of 3,447 enrolled exclusively in online courses, 3,351 Washington Residents were enrolled in online classes exclusively, 91 students living in the U.S. States other than Washington, and 4 non-U.S. students enrolled in online courses.
